As a Therapist, you will play a critical role in supporting individuals, families, and groups to improve their mental health and overall well-being. You will provide evidence-based therapeutic interventions tailored to the unique needs of each client, helping them navigate life transitions, manage emotional challenges, and develop coping strategies. Your work will involve assessing clients' mental health status, creating treatment plans, and facilitating individual or group therapy sessions. You will also collaborate with other healthcare professionals to ensure comprehensive care and crisis intervention when necessary. Ultimately, your efforts will contribute to enhancing clients' quality of life and fostering resilience in the face of behavioral health challenges.
